Colletotrichum lindemuthianum is a plant-pathogenic fungus responsible for anthracnose disease in common bean (Phaseolus vulgaris), causing dark, sunken lesions on pods, stems, and leaves. It is distributed worldwide wherever beans are cultivated, thriving in cool, moist conditions. This pathogen causes significant agricultural losses and has been the subject of extensive plant breeding programs for resistance.
